Proverbs 29:8

Mockers inflame a city, but the wise turn away anger.

Berean Standard Bible
Other translations

King James Version

Scornful men bring a city into a snare: but wise men turn away wrath.

World English Bible

Mockers stir up a city, but wise men turn away anger.

American Standard Version

Scoffers set a city in a flame; But wise men turn away wrath.

Geneva Bible 1599

Scornefull men bring a citie into a snare: but wise men turne away wrath.

Darby Translation

Scornful men set the city in a flame; but the wise turn away anger.

Young's Literal Translation

Men of scorning ensnare a city, And the wise turn back anger.

Bible in Basic English

Men of pride are the cause of violent acts in a town, but by wise men wrath is turned away.
